Two groundbreaking Japanese electronica acts will light up the stage this winter, with free musical performances taking place as part of Vivid Sydney’s Tumbalong Nights on June 8, 2026.
Audiences can expect refined dance music imbued with traditional folk elements from HUGEN, followed by a genre-defying groove complete with an audio-visual spectacle from the group NIKO NIKO TAN TAN.
Incorporating wind instruments, bells and saxophone, HUGEN‘s electronic folk is immensely relaxing yet danceable, with smooth beats guiding tracks underneath.
Formed in 2024, this four-piece has made a fast impression in Japan’s alt-electronic scene. Off the back of debut EP Matsuri, the band played Fuji Rock Festival’s Rookie A-Go-Go! stage for emerging acts, and were nominated for Best Breakthrough Artist at the Tokyo Alter Music Awards.
They’re joined by NIKO NIKO TAN TAN, a collision of music and art that combines disco synths, jazz and J-Pop choruses with a live VJ providing colourful visuals for a true show. Popping up across festival line-ups globally, NIKO NIKO TAN TAN are establishing themselves as a must-see live act.
Free for all to enjoy, Tumbalong Nights ignites Darling Quarter’s Tumbalong Park with 23 nights of music during Vivid Sydney, with a cross-cultural lineup of live music from international legends, Australian icons, emerging stars, plus DJs.
HUGEN and NIKO NIKO TAN TAN will perform at Tumbalong Park on June 8 (Monday) from 6pm to 10pm. Find out more
